National Balloon Classic

4.4(498 reviews)$Museum
🕑 2-4 hours for a festival balloon launch session; 1-2 hours for museum visit only👶 Best for ages 4 and up. Preschoolers and elementary-aged kids are mesmerized by the giant balloons and colorful displays, while older children and teens appreciate the science behind ballooning and the spectacular festival events. Toddlers can enjoy the sights but may be sensitive to the noise of the burners.

About

The National Balloon Classic offers a magical experience where kids can get up close to colorful hot air balloons and learn about the science and history of flight. During the annual festival, families can watch mass balloon ascensions at dawn and dusk, creating unforgettable memories as dozens of balloons float overhead. The museum features hands-on exhibits that help children understand how hot air balloons work while celebrating Indianola's rich ballooning heritage.

Highlights

  • Mass balloon ascensions with dozens of colorful hot air balloons launching together
  • Evening balloon glows where tethered balloons light up like giant lanterns against the night sky
  • Hands-on exhibits explaining the science and history of hot air ballooning
  • Meeting balloon pilots and crews who share their passion for flight
  • Watching the dramatic inflation process as balloons go from flat fabric to towering giants

Pro Tips

  1. 1.Arrive early for dawn balloon launches (around 6-7 AM during festival) when winds are calmest and you'll see the most balloons take flight
  2. 2.Bring lawn chairs, blankets, and layers of clothing since early morning and evening events can be chilly even in summer
  3. 3.Let kids walk among the balloon crews during inflation,pilots are usually happy to answer questions and explain their equipment
  4. 4.Pack ear protection for sensitive little ones as the balloon burners can be quite loud when inflating
  5. 5.Visit the museum portion during midday hours when outdoor balloon activities are less frequent due to wind conditions

Best Time to Visit

The annual National Balloon Classic festival (late July/early August) is the premier time to visit for the full balloon experience with morning and evening launches. Dawn launches offer cooler temperatures and calmer winds, making them ideal for families with young children, while evening balloon glows create a magical atmosphere older kids will love.

What to Know

Festival admission prices vary by event type; check the official website for current rates and schedules. Parking is available on-site with shuttle services during peak festival times. Food vendors and concessions are available during festival events, and the grounds are generally stroller-accessible on grassy terrain.

Seasonal Notes

The main festival typically occurs in late July or early August. Museum hours may be limited outside of festival season, so call ahead for availability. Summer weather in Iowa can be hot and humid, so plan accordingly with sun protection and hydration. The outdoor festival is weather-dependent and events may be cancelled due to high winds or rain.
